Socket and chipset

The ASUS P9X79 WS/IPMI is an ATX motherboard built on the Intel X79 chipset for LGA 2011 processors. It supports DDR3 memory up to 64GB, providing a foundation for workstations that need high core counts and large memory capacity.

Workstation builders and legacy maintainers

This board suits builders assembling or repairing X79-based systems that require quad-channel DDR3 and the LGA 2011 socket. It is not for buyers who want a new platform with current-generation CPU support, modern memory standards, or the latest connectivity options.

Included SATA cable and I/O shield

The package provides one SATA cable and the chassis I/O back panel, letting you connect a drive and finish the rear-panel cut-out immediately. No other accessories, original packaging or additional cables are included.

Which LGA 2011 processor do I need to install so the ASUS P9X79 WS/IPMI will post?

The board accepts any LGA 2011 CPU; choose a Sandy Bridge-E or Ivy Bridge-E part that matches your core-count and thermal budget.

Can I keep my existing DDR3 modules when moving to this X79 ATX motherboard?

Yes — the board runs DDR3 up to 64 GB across its eight slots, so your current kits will work if they are standard DDR3 DIMMs.

How do I verify the IPMI LAN port is active after first power-on?

Connect the dedicated management LAN cable, enter the BIOS, enable IPMI, then ping the BMC address shown on the IPMI configuration screen.
